How to Choose the Best Guitar Wall Hanger for Your Needs

After reviewing 16 different guitar wall hangers, I want to share the key factors that should guide your decision. The right choice depends on your specific guitars, wall type, and security needs.

Weight Capacity and Guitar Types

Standard electric guitars weigh 7 to 9 pounds. Acoustic guitars range from 4 to 6 pounds. Bass guitars and solid-body Les Pauls can reach 10 to 12 pounds. All the hangers we tested handle these weights easily, but heavier instruments benefit from auto-lock mechanisms that prevent accidental dislodging.

If you own a Gibson Les Paul, ES-335, or any solid-body electric over 10 pounds, prioritize Hercules auto-lock models. The extra security is worth the investment when the instrument costs thousands.

Nitrocellulose Finish Compatibility

Vintage guitars and high-end instruments often use nitrocellulose lacquer finishes that can react with standard rubber padding over time. This reaction causes finish damage known as lacquer burn or finish blooming.

If you own any guitar with a nitrocellulose finish (common on Gibson, PRS, and vintage Fender instruments), choose nitro-safe hangers like String Swing CC01K-BW, String Swing Oak, or Sondery Auto Lock. The specialized foam prevents chemical reactions that damage your instrument's finish.

Mounting and Installation Safety

The most important installation step is finding wall studs. Drywall anchors can fail over time, especially with temperature and humidity changes. Use a stud finder to locate solid mounting points, then drill pilot holes and use the included screws for secure attachment.

Never mount guitar hangers using only drywall anchors. The risk of failure is too high. If you absolutely cannot find a stud, use toggle bolts rated for at least 50 pounds, not plastic expansion anchors.

Auto-Lock vs Traditional Design

Auto-lock mechanisms like Hercules Auto Grip provide additional security by automatically closing gripping arms around the guitar neck when weight is applied. This prevents the guitar from being accidentally knocked off the hanger.

Traditional yoke-style hangers rely on gravity and the shape of the headstock to hold the guitar. They work perfectly for most situations but lack the extra security layer. Choose auto-lock if you have children, pets, high-traffic areas, or expensive instruments.

Child and Pet Safety Considerations

If children or pets share your living space, auto-lock hangers are essential. The locking mechanism prevents curious hands or wagging tails from dislodging your instruments. Mount hangers high enough that small children cannot reach them.

For maximum protection in homes with active children, consider installing a small wooden lip or rail below the guitar to catch it if the hanger ever fails. This belt-and-suspenders approach provides peace of mind.

Frequently Asked Questions About Guitar Wall Hangers

Is a guitar wall hanger safe?

Yes, guitar wall hangers are safe when properly installed into wall studs using quality hardware. The weight of a hanging guitar (8-10 lbs) exerts far less force than string tension (80-180 lbs), so the neck can easily support it. Choose hangers with locking mechanisms for extra security.

Is it good to hang your guitar on the wall?

Hanging guitars on the wall is beneficial because visible instruments get played more often. It saves floor space, protects guitars from accidental knocks and pets, and turns your instruments into room decor. Just ensure proper installation into studs and monitor humidity levels.

Is it better to hang a guitar or keep it in the case?

Cases offer maximum protection but discourage playing. Wall hangers make guitars accessible for spontaneous practice and keep them visible as room decor. For daily players, hangers are better. For long-term storage or valuable vintage instruments, hard cases provide superior protection from humidity and accidents.

Are wall mounts ok for guitars?

Wall mounts are perfectly safe for guitars when installed correctly into wall studs. The hanging position places minimal stress on the neck compared to string tension. Use quality hangers with padding and locking features for best results.

What is the safest way to hang a guitar?

The safest way to hang a guitar is to locate wall studs using a stud finder, mark drilling points at comfortable height, use included hardware rated for at least 50 lbs, drill pilot holes into stud center, secure hanger with screws, test with gentle pull before hanging guitar, and use hangers with auto-lock mechanisms for added security.

Why do people hang guitars on the wall?

People hang guitars on walls to save floor space, display instruments as art, and encourage more frequent playing. Visible guitars get picked up 3x more often than those stored in cases, improving practice habits and musicianship.

Do I need to mount into studs or can I use drywall anchors?

Always mount guitar hangers into wall studs when possible. Drywall anchors can fail over time, especially with temperature and humidity changes. If you cannot find a stud, use toggle bolts rated for at least 50 pounds, not plastic expansion anchors.

Are wall hangers safe for nitrocellulose finishes?

Only nitro-safe hangers are appropriate for nitrocellulose lacquer finishes. Standard rubber padding can react with nitro finishes over time, causing damage. Choose nitro-safe options like String Swing CC01K-BW, String Swing Oak, or Sondery Auto Lock for vintage or high-end instruments.
